The Mental Status Reporting Software (MSRS) provides unlimited scoring, interpretation, and report generation for the Mini-Mental State Examination™ (MMSE™) and the 30-item MSRS Checklist™. The MSRS was developed to help the clinician organize and record information about an individual's mental status. The information from the checklist can be completed on-screen, or a copy of the checklist items can be printed from the software and completed during the evaluation.

Results from the MMSE Test Form can be manually entered into the software along with the item responses from the MSRS Checklist. The software scores and interprets the MMSE only, the MSRS only, or both instruments combined, and then generates the MSRS Evaluation Report. This report presents the raw scores and T scores from the MMSE derived from the population norms presented in the MMSE Clinical Guide.

The report includes a Longitudinal Profile Record (LPR). The LPR is especially useful for clinicians who are monitoring individuals over time because it presents the scores and item responses for the current report as well as the scores and item responses for up to four previous administrations. The Evaluation Report also includes the item responses from the current MMSE and/or the MSRS Checklist. The demographic information for an individual Client File can be edited as needed.

*In accordance with the Standards for Educational and Psychological Testing and PAR’s competency-based qualification guidelines, many tests and other materials sold by PAR are available only to those professionals who are appropriately trained to administer, score, and interpret psychological tests. Eligibility to purchase restricted materials is determined on the basis of training, education, and experience. If you have not already established a qualification level with PAR, please complete the Qualification Form for Medical and Allied Health Professionals and return it with your first order.

Qualification Level: S
A degree, certificate, or license to practice in a health care profession or occupation, including (but not limited to) the following: clinical psychology, medicine, neurology, neuropsychology, nursing, occupational therapy and other allied health care professions, physicians’ assistant, psychiatry, school psychology, social work, speech-language pathology; plus appropriate training and experience in the ethical administration, scoring, and interpretation of clinical behavioral assessment instruments. Any PAR Customer already qualified to purchase a “B” or “C” level product is also qualified to purchase the MMSE.
